  • HT4199 I just got a new iPod touch 4th generation and I'm trying to connect to my router and my iPod says, 'Cannont find network.' I don't know what to do! No other networks come up on the list so I can't 'tag' along with thier wifi. Please help. I need a

    I just got a new iPod touch 4th generation and I'm trying to connect to my router and my iPod says, 'Cannont find network.' I don't know what to do! No other networks come up on the list so I can't 'tag' along with thier wifi. Please help. I need advice.

    What type network is yu router set up for? The 4G iPod can only connect and see 2.4 GHZ networl like B, G and the 2,4 GHz N. There is also a 5 GHz N but the iPod will not even seethat network.

  • I need the model number for the iPod touch 4th Generation 16GB for my granddaughter's repair.  Back of iPod too worn to read, iPod wont turn on to find there.

    I need the model number for the iPod Touch 4th Generation 16GB.  My granddaughter's will not turn on and the back is too worn to read the model number.  Need for warranty request.  Thanks

    Model Number
    A1367
    Order Number
    MC540LL/A (8 GB Black) ME178LL/A (16 GB Black) MC544LL/A (32 GB Black) MC547LL/A (64 GB Black) MD057LL/A (8 GB White) ME179LL/A (16 GB White) MD058LL/ (32 GB White) MD059LL/A (64 GB White)

  • Why won't my new iPod Touch 4th generation sync audiobooks?

    I have tried to sync my library from my old iPod Classic to my new iPod Touch, but it will not sync my audiobooks.  I have eyesight problems and my audiobooks are important to me.  When I connect to my computer and pull up iTunes, it shows the audiobooks are there, but when I snyc, my iPod doesn't even show a catagory for Audiobooks.    Can someone help me. 

    I feel so stupid!  I found the answer in the "More like this" area. 
    Here is an excerpt from the area that helped me:
    "he solution (someone already posted this, but not as emphatically) is  simply to *SCROLL DOWN* within the "books" tab when your ipod/iphone is  connected to itunes and you have selected it on the left pane.
    This  solution is not obvious if you have a smallish resolution monitor, as  audiobooks used to appear at the top. Now, the text books are  exclusively at the top. So, if you don't have any text books in your  library, everything looks mysteriously empty."
